Northeast High School is a public high school in Pride, unincorporated East Baton Rouge Parish, Louisiana, north of Zachary and in the Baton Rouge metropolitan area, serving students in grades 7-12. It is a part of East Baton Rouge Parish Public Schools.

The school serves a section of the Brownfields census-designated place.
History
Northeast High School was established in 1981 from the consolidation of Pride High School and Chaneyville High School.
At one time it served a section of Central before the city started its own school district.
